Description

FIG. 1 is an elevated perspective view of a first embodiment of the present round stand with mirror with the mirror retracted and drawer closed;

FIG. 2 is a front view thereof;

FIG. 3 is a right side view thereof;

FIG. 4 is a rear view of the stand;

FIG. 5 is a left side view of the stand;

FIG. 6 is a top view of the present stand;

FIG. 7 is a bottom view thereof;

FIG. 8 is an elevated perspective view of the first embodiment of the present round stand with mirror, showing the mirror extended and the drawer open;

FIG. 9 is an elevated perspective view of a second embodiment of the round stand with mirror with the mirror retracted and the drawer closed;

FIG. 10 is a front view thereof;

FIG. 11 is a right side view of the stand;

FIG. 12 is a rear view of the stand; and

FIG. 13 is a left side view thereof;

FIG. 14 is a top view thereof;

FIG. 15 is a bottom view thereof; and,

FIG. 16 is an elevated perspective view of the second embodiment of the round stand with mirror with the mirror in an extended position and the drawer open.

The broken lines are for illustrative purposes only and form no part of the claimed design.

Claims

The ornamental design for a round stand with mirror, as shown and described.
